The Harsh Reality: Gucci Does Not Do Wholesale

The most important piece of information is that Gucci, similar to other leading luxury houses, is run on an extremely tight distribution strategy. They do not sell their original handbags in bulk to third party salesmen and liquidators. Their company is based on exclusivity, brand image, and control of the whole customer experience, both in the design studio and in the clean room of their boutiques and in few authorized department stores. Anyone that claims to sell new, authentic Gucci bags at wholesale prices is by definition not selling the real products. The numbers just do not work; genuine Gucci bags do not lose their value and the brand would never compromise its own pricing architecture.

What Are You Actually Buying?

And in case there is no true wholesale, what do these sellers sell? In general, you will face one of the following situations:

  1. High-Quality Replicas (Super Fakes): The most deceptive ones are these. When sellers refer to bags that appear closely similar to the original, they will refer to their quality as AAA Quality, 1:1 copy, mirror image. They tend to copy serial numbers, dust bags, and even counterfeit authenticity cards. 
  2. Cheap Fakes: Cheap fakes are of low quality and are manufactured using bad materials and poor workmanship. The needle work will be incorrect, the metals will seem light and can become tarnished, and the placement of the logo will be wrong. 
  3. Scams: Most sites accept your money and do not ship at all, or they ship an entirely different and totally useless item. These websites are known to appear overnight then vanish after a short time.

The Legal Alternatives

If you want to be able to have a Gucci bag at a lower price, there are acceptable ways. It may be worth looking at the official Gucci outlets stores, where they sell previous-season products at a lower price. The secret gold mine is the trusted used luxury market. The RealReal, Vestiaire Collective, and Fashionphile, all reputable consignment sites, go to great lengths to verify the authenticity of thousands of used Gucci bags. Here, you will be able to discover well maintained old fashion or new fashion at a big discount compared to its original cost, and with the assurance of authenticity.
